Raspberry Maple Pancakes with Maple Coulis
Perfect for a Shrove Tuesday treat, these raspberry maple pancakes are light, fluffy, and naturally pink thanks to raspberry purée. Raspberries and maple syrup are combined into a sweet coulis that tops a high stack of pancakes. For extra indulgence, drizzle with more maple syrup and serve immediately.

Spring Onion Pancake with Soy, Maple and Ginger Dipping Sauce
Crispy, flaky, and full of flavour, these spring onion pancakes are packed with taste. Layers of dough are rolled with sesame oil and freshly sliced spring onions, creating a satisfying crisp bite with every mouthful.
The dipping sauce blends the savoury richness of soy sauce with pure maple syrup, fresh ginger, garlic, and sesame oil. Perfect as a snack or starter, this is a distinctive and memorable pancake dish.
Maple Vegan Pancakes
These easy vegan pancakes require only a handful of ingredients and taste every bit as good as their dairy-based counterparts. Made with chickpea flour and your choice of oat or almond milk, the batter is enriched with pure Canadian maple syrup, adding a touch of sweetness. Light and fluffy, and not least of all, these chickpea pancakes are perfect for breakfast, brunch, or just about any occasion.
